Cost of Living for Communications Managers in Columbus

Living in Columbus as a Communications Manager means navigating a cost of living that's close to the national average. Average rent for a 1-bedroom apartment is approximately $1,300/month (28% below the national average). At median Communications Manager salary, housing is quite affordable at 21% of gross income, leaving room for savings and lifestyle spending. Suburban apartments average $1,000/month, offering significant savings with slightly longer commutes.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average Communications Manager salary in Columbus, OH?

The average Communications Manager salary in Columbus, OH is $72,800 per year. Entry-level Communications Managers typically start around $46,410, while experienced professionals can earn $104,650 or more. The national average for Communications Manager roles is $80,000.
